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5797896896 30807757 660643021 50949775275
090 2935898 6656209775
090 2935898 6656209775
478 54332 967491768
All about undefined
Interested in learning more?
090 2935898 6656209775
478 54332 967491768
See more
379633224 681431776
5979982089 443649 70 7481037504
See more
1128973 946 2585
59449 97622 011612847 80
See more